This is an RFQ for a 3rd party development project. The ECU Real Estate Foundation (Foundation) is seeking a creative, qualified team with a proven track record that would partner with the Foundation to convert into academic, office and research spaces, three historic tobacco buildings within ECU's warehouse district properties on Tenth Street, part of ECU's newly designated Millennial Campus. All three historic tobacco buildings are in the National Historic Tobacco District and ECU recently received North Carolina Historic Mill Rehabilitation Tax Credit Eligibility Certification on all three properties.
